Iowa Non-Hispanic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ander alone Female or Women Population By County in 2022
Based on the US Census Vintage data estimates, in 2022, the Iowa Non-Hispanic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ander alone female population was 3,230; and represented 0.20% of the total Iowa female population in 2022.
Black Hawk County had the highest number of Non-Hispanic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ander alone female population (413), followed by Dubuque County (386), and Wapello County (363).
On the other hand, Winneshiek County had the lowest Non-Hispanic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ander alone female population (0), followed by Taylor County (0), and Keokuk County (0).
